If we wondered what kind of new god for Underworld Kirito was going to be, he showed us he wasn’t going to be a vengeful one. Perhaps that’s because he has more important things to worry about in SAO, but his sense of justice solves problems in more than world. Forcefully logging out the beta players and then forcefully not allowing Vassago to log out ended the War for Underworld. Unfortunately, his idea of trapping Vassago in Underworld for two hundred years foreshadowed how Miller’s forces were going do their own kind of trapping.

I’m not sure how putting a bullet in a lock took off the time limiter for the synchronization rate between the real world and Underworld’s virtual time flows, but it was a stroke of genius to find a way to temporarily trap real players in the game. That plan was supposed to give us the fear of real suffering like the original SAO chapters, but we know Kirito has ten minutes to save everyone and Alice, so we’re back to looking at an interesting story like in ALO and GGO.

Besides, the opening credits already spoiled the ending anyway. Alice will be stuck in a killer satellite, but she might be able to join her friends in the other video games. Plus, there’s that walking robot that the Rath people haven’t used yet. The emotional suspense is over for me, but there’s still all the fun emotional satisfaction of Kirito destroying his enemies.
